    What are you using to lube your tripod heads ?

    My anvil 30 is getting gummy from storing in a vehicle all the time. Then cold weather really locked it up

    I would clean it really well and run it dry.

    I do like super slick stuff for a light lube that does very well at not drying into a sticky varnish or attracting dirt.
     
    This stuff is really good. Lubricant is suspended in alcohol carrier. Spray it on, let it dry. Acts like a dry film lubricant, but kind of hard to explain.
    It's slick, but not greasy at all. Great for bolt guns where you don't want a bunch of dust static clinging to everything.
